Detoxification is the first stage of quitting drugs and alcohol, and you may choose to go through detox in a hospital inpatient facility for a few reasons. Hospital inpatient detoxification in Fort Greely provides medically managed detox services, which is performed with the assistance of nurses and doctors who can make detox more comfortable, using prescription medications to relieve withdrawal symptoms and even make detox safer. A person quitting alcohol for example might benefit from specific medications during detox to prevent seizures that commonly occur during serious alcohol withdrawal. A person who is suffering with heroin or prescription opioid withdrawal might choose to take part in medically supervised detoxification in a hospital inpatient facility, where prescription medications are utilized to ease them through a very miserable (but typically not life threatening) type of withdrawal. People in a hospital inpatient detox facility remain at the facility until the symptoms of withdrawal have gone away. This may be anywhere from 1 to 2 weeks depending on what type of substance they are detoxing from and their overall health.

For an individual who has been struggling with drug and alcohol addiction for some time, there would ideally be a quick and smooth transition from a hospital inpatient detoxification facility to a drug and/or alcohol treatment facility to work on their addiction due to the fact that detox is not rehabilitation in itself.
